Camera-shops are retail stores or online platforms dedicated to selling cameras, photography equipment, accessories, and related products. They serve both amateur and professional photographers by providing a wide range of camera brands, models, and photography gear, often offering expert advice, repair services, and product demonstrations.

Pros
- Access to a wide variety of photography equipment in one place
- Expert advice helpful for both beginners and professionals
- Hands-on experience with different camera models
- Availability of repairs and maintenance services
- Opportunities for educational events or workshops
Cons
- Prices may be higher than online-only retailers
- Limited inventory compared to global online marketplaces
- Physical store locations might be sparse in some regions
- Can be overwhelmed by too many choices without proper guidance
